The Importance of CRM for Small Companies

As a small business owner, you may think that CRM is not necessary for your business. However, CRM can help you in several ways:

  • 🚀 Boosting sales and revenue: A CRM system can help you track leads, manage sales pipelines, and automate sales processes, resulting in increased sales and revenue.
  • 🔍 Better customer insights: By storing customer data in a centralized database, a CRM system can help you gain better insights into customer behavior, preferences, and feedback.
  • 📈 Improved customer retention: CRM allows you to provide personalized customer service, which can lead to higher customer satisfaction and loyalty.
  • 💻 Streamlined business operations: With CRM, you can automate repetitive tasks, such as data entry, email marketing, and customer support, freeing up your time to focus on other important tasks.
  • However, CRM also has some drawbacks that you should be aware of:

  • 👉 High costs: CRM software can be expensive, especially if you opt for advanced features such as AI and machine learning.
  • 👉 Complexity: Implementing and customizing a CRM system can be complex and time-consuming, requiring technical expertise or hiring a CRM consultant.
  • Features to Look for in a CRM System

    When choosing a CRM system for your small company, you should look for the following features:

  • 📊 Customizable dashboards and reports: A CRM system should allow you to create custom dashboards and reports to track key performance indicators (KPIs) and analyze business data.
  • 📧 Email marketing automation: A CRM system should enable you to send targeted email campaigns to your customers based on their behavior and preferences.
  • 📞 Call tracking and recording: A CRM system should provide call tracking and recording features to help you monitor and improve your customer service.
  • 🤖 AI and machine learning: Advanced CRM systems may offer AI and machine learning features, such as predictive analytics and chatbots, to enhance customer experience and automate tasks.
  • FAQs about CRM for Small Companies

    Question Answer
    1. What is CRM? CRM stands for customer relationship management. It is a software system that helps businesses manage customer data, track sales leads, and provide personalized customer service.
    2. How can CRM benefit my small business? CRM can benefit your small business by boosting sales and revenue, providing better customer insights, improving customer retention, and streamlining business operations.
    3. Is CRM software expensive? CRM software can be expensive, especially if you opt for advanced features such as AI and machine learning. However, there are also affordable CRM solutions available for small companies.
    4. Is CRM complex to implement and customize? Implementing and customizing a CRM system can be complex and time-consuming, requiring technical expertise or hiring a CRM consultant. However, some CRM providers offer user-friendly interfaces and pre-built templates for easy setup.
    5. Can CRM help me automate my business processes? Yes, CRM can help you automate repetitive tasks such as data entry, email marketing, and customer support, freeing up your time to focus on other important tasks.
    6. How can I choose the right CRM system for my small company? You should choose a CRM system that fits your business needs and budget, has user-friendly features and interface, and offers good customer support and training options.
    7. Can CRM help me improve my customer service? Yes, CRM can help you provide personalized customer service by storing customer data in a centralized database, tracking customer interactions, and automating customer support processes.
